The best possible first step to solving the system by first eliminating the x variable. 3x + 5y = 1 2x + 4y = –4

OpenStudy (anonymous):

The best possible first step would be to multiply the first equation by -2, and the second equation by 3 so that you have -6x and 6x. It doesn't matter though if you make the first or second equation negative - it comes out the same.
